This traditional Lakeland cottage has uninterrupted  mountain and valley views looking West and South over Grasmere valley, Loughrigg, Silver Howe, Helm Crag, Greenburn, Far Easedale and Steel Fell. It has its own sunny private cottage garden. The cottage has  a reserved parking place adjacent to the cottage.
This cottage has in 2003 been upgraded  to four stars grading by the English Tourism Council.

The main part of this cottage was originally the down house ( front parlour) to the main farmhouse and dates from circa 1625. The kitchen is a 19th century addition. Geese, chickens and bantams live in the field in front and can all be fed from your cottage windows.  Time it right and you may well see the lambs playing there too!

The farmhouse kitchen featured above has the true farmhouse feel. It is very light and airy and can be extremely sunny in the mornings. It is fully equipped with everything you should require throughout your stay.

 

The living room enjoys wonderful views and features a traditional Lakeland stone fireplace for burning wood and coal.  The cottage is furnished in traditional style with many old and interesting bygones.

 

The upper floor has one sunny double bedroom with a much admired traditional style bedroom suite.  All bed linen is provided and the beds are made up ready for you. The adjacent single bedroom  is prettily dressed in yellow and has its own vanity unit with sink.

Cottage Facilities
This cottage is fully centrally heated and is  mostly double glazed. The open coal fire will be laid ready for you to light. A free hod of coal is provided. All beds are made up for your arrival so that all you need to bring with you are clothes, tea towels, food and beverages.  If you are travelling from abroad and short of luggage space or forget,  we can provide towels and tea towels. The electricity for this cottage is supplied by a £1 coin meter , the LPG gas, hot water and central heating charges will be calculated on the morning of your departure.
As of 2006, electricity tends to work out at around £4 to £7 per week and the gas hot water /central heating has averaged between £2 to £30 per week depending upon  the time of year and how long it is switched on for.  Please note the gas is calor gas and therefore quit a bit dearer than mains gas.
